Reference and Denotation: The Descriptive Model

Citation

Kronfeld, A. (1985). Reference and Denotation: The Descriptive Model. SRI International. Artificial Intelligence Center.

Abstract

This paper deals with a specific approach to the problem of reference that I call the descriptive model.  In particular, I am going to examine some relations between this model and a certain distinction between referential and attributive uses of definite descriptions.
